Series-level selection: for each country the whole series comes from the highest-priority source that has any non-forecast value for it. If a lower-priority source is more than three years fresher, the freshest source wins instead. Non-chosen values are kept as alternatives, never discarded.

Countries without data

131 of 218 countries have no value for 2025.

Typical reasons: the source does not survey small territories or micro-states; the statistical office reports with a lag of one to three years; the series is only compiled for member countries of the source organisation (OECD, EU, Eurostat); or a value exists but failed validation and is quarantined rather than shown.
